How Can I Feel God's Presence More?

This is a question many grapple with, and the answer isn't a single, simple solution. Feeling God's presence is deeply personal and experiential. It's about cultivating a relationship, not just achieving a feeling. However, several practices can significantly enhance your awareness of the divine:

  • Prayer and Meditation: Consistent, heartfelt prayer and quiet meditation open the channels of communication with God. Focus on listening as much as speaking, allowing space for the gentle whispers of the Spirit.
  • Spending Time in Nature: The beauty and majesty of the natural world often serve as powerful reminders of God's creative power and loving hand. Take time to appreciate the sunrise, the rustling leaves, or the vastness of the sky.
  • Serving Others: Acts of service, especially directed towards those in need, often bring us closer to God. As we extend love and compassion, we experience a tangible connection to the divine.
  • Reading Scripture: Immerse yourself in scripture, allowing the words to nourish your soul and deepen your understanding of God's character and love. Reflect on passages that resonate deeply with you.
  • Journaling: Regularly record your thoughts, prayers, and reflections. This practice helps you process your experiences and notice the ways God is working in your life.

How Do I Know God Is With Me?

Knowing God is with you is less about tangible proof and more about a deep, abiding trust and faith. This awareness comes through experiencing His presence in various ways:

  • Inner Peace: A sense of calm and tranquility amidst life's storms can be a powerful indicator of God's presence and comfort.
  • Guidance and Intuition: Paying attention to your intuition and seeking wise counsel can help you discern God's guidance in your decisions.
  • Answered Prayers: While not always immediate or in the way we expect, seeing answers to your prayers, even in subtle ways, builds faith and trust.
  • Unexpected Blessings: Acknowledging the unexpected blessings and opportunities that come your way can strengthen your belief in God's providence.
  • Community and Fellowship: Connecting with other believers creates a supportive environment where you experience God's love through the shared faith and fellowship.

What Does It Mean to Feel God's Love?

Experiencing God's love is a multifaceted journey. It's not always a feeling of euphoria, but rather a deep, abiding sense of being unconditionally loved, accepted, and cherished. This experience manifests in:

  • Unconditional Acceptance: God's love accepts you exactly as you are, flaws and all. It's a love that doesn't require perfection.
  • Compassion and Mercy: Feeling God's compassion and mercy brings comfort during times of struggle and hardship.
  • Guidance and Protection: Knowing God guides your path and protects you from harm fosters a deep sense of security and trust.
  • Inner Strength and Resilience: God's love empowers you to overcome challenges and develop inner strength and resilience.
  • A Sense of Belonging: Experiencing God's love creates a profound sense of belonging to something larger than yourself, fostering a strong sense of community and purpose.

How Do I Draw Closer to God?

Cultivating a closer relationship with God is an ongoing process of seeking, learning, and growing. Here are some effective approaches:

  • Consistent Prayer: Regular prayer keeps the communication channels open, strengthening your bond with God.
  • Study of Scripture: Regular engagement with scripture enriches your understanding of God's character and plan.
  • Acts of Worship: Participating in worship services and expressing your devotion through music, song, and prayer deepens your faith.
  • Seeking Community: Surrounding yourself with supportive believers strengthens your faith and provides encouragement during difficult times.
  • Self-Reflection and Introspection: Regularly examining your life, thoughts, and actions allows you to identify areas where God is calling you to grow.
